网站首页 > 博客文章 正文
Df 命令文件系统的占用情况
[root@localhost ~]# df
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/sda2 18339256 4260712 13146960 25% /
tmpfs 506172 76 506096 1% /dev/shm
/dev/sda1 297485 81419 200706 29% /boot
/dev/sr0 1418348 1418348 0 100% /media/CentOS_6.4_Final
[root@localhost ~]# df -ah #包括子目录,习惯性显示
Filesystem Size Used Avail Use% Mounted on
/dev/sda2 18G 4.1G 13G 25% /
proc 0 0 0 - /proc
sysfs 0 0 0 - /sys
devpts 0 0 0 - /dev/pts
tmpfs 495M 76K 495M 1% /dev/shm
/dev/sda1 291M 80M 197M 29% /boot
none 0 0 0 - /proc/sys/fs/binfmt_misc
vmware-vmblock 0 0 0 - /var/run/vmblock-fuse
gvfs-fuse-daemon 0 0 0 - /root/.gvfs
/dev/sr0 1.4G 1.4G 0 100% /media/CentOS_6.4_Final
du命令查看文件或目录大小
[root@localhost ~]# du -h /etc/passwd #查看文件大小
4.0K /etc/passwd
[root@localhost ~]# du -sh /etc #以总结形式显示目录的大小
39M /etc
Dumpe2fs +设备文件名,查看分区状态(UUID,Default mount options: user_xattr acl)
通过df命令查看设备文件名
[root@localhost ~]# df -l #
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/sda2 18339256 4233436 13174236 25% /
tmpfs 506172 224 505948 1% /dev/shm
/dev/sda1 297485 81419 200706 29% /boot
/dev/sr0 1418348 1418348 0 100% /media/CentOS_6.4_Final
[root@localhost ~]# dumpe2fs /dev/sda1(设备文件名)
挂载U盘
[root@localhost ~]# df -l
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/sda2 18339256 4233492 13174180 25% /
tmpfs 506172 224 505948 1% /dev/shm
/dev/sda1 297485 81419 200706 29% /boot
/dev/sr0 1418348 1418348 0 100% /media/CentOS_6.4_Final
/dev/sdb5 31055872 8231504 22824368 27% /media/02D4-4CC6
#U盘识别为sdb5
[root@localhost ~]# mkdir /mnt/usb
[root@localhost ~]# mount -t vfat /dev/sdb5 /mnt/usb #fat32 - vfat ,fat16-fat
[root@localhost ~]# cd /mnt/usb
[root@localhost usb]# ls -a
[root@localhost usb]# cd
[root@localhost ~]# umount /dev/sdb5
让linux识别ntfs文件系统(下载安装ntfs-3g)
[root@localhost ~]# cd /tmp
[root@localhost tmp]# tar -zxvf ntfs-3g_ntfsprogs-2011.4.12.tgz
[root@localhost tmp]# cd ntfs-3g_ntfsprogs-2011.4.12
[root@localhost ntfs-3g_ntfsprogs-2011.4.12]# ./configure && make && make install
[root@localhost ~]# mount -t ntfs-3g 设备文件名 挂载点
Fdisk命令分区过程
fdisk -l查看已经被识别的设备文件名
[root@localhost ~]# fdisk -l
Disk /dev/sda: 21.5 GB, 21474836480 bytes
255 heads, 63 sectors/track, 2610 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x0000950c
Device Boot Start End Blocks Id System
/dev/sda1 * 1 39 307200 83 Linux
Partition 1 does not end on cylinder boundary.
/dev/sda2 39 2358 18631680 83 Linux
/dev/sda3 2358 2611 2031616 82 Linux swap / Solaris
Disk /dev/sdb: 10.7 GB, 10737418240 bytes #新添加的硬盘识别为sdb
255 heads, 63 sectors/track, 1305 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00000000
[root@localhost ~]# fdisk /dev/sdb
Command (m for help): n #新建分区
Command action
e extended
p primary partition (1-4)
p
Partition number (1-4): 1
First cylinder (1-1305, default 1):
Using default value 1
Last cylinder, +cylinders or +size{K,M,G} (1-1305, default 1305): +5G #x新建主分区大小5G
Command (m for help): n
Command action
e extended
p primary partition (1-4)
e
Partition number (1-4): 2
First cylinder (655-1305, default 655):
Using default value 655
Last cylinder, +cylinders or +size{K,M,G} (655-1305, default 1305):
Using default value 1305 #新建扩展分区,大小为剩余空间
Command (m for help): n
Command action
l logical (5 or over)
p primary partition (1-4)
l
First cylinder (655-1305, default 655):
Using default value 655
Last cylinder, +cylinders or +size{K,M,G} (655-1305, default 1305): +2G#新建2G的逻辑分区
Command (m for help): n
Command action
l logical (5 or over)
p primary partition (1-4)
l
First cylinder (917-1305, default 917):
Using default value 917
Last cylinder, +cylinders or +size{K,M,G} (917-1305, default 1305):
Using default value 1305 #新建剩余空间的逻辑分区
Command (m for help): w
The partition table has been altered!
Calling ioctl() to re-read partition table.
Syncing disks. #保存修改
新硬盘的识别情况 mount -l
Device Boot Start End Blocks Id System
/dev/sdb1 1 654 5253223+ 83 Linux
/dev/sdb2 655 1305 5229157+ 5 Extended
/dev/sdb5 655 916 2104483+ 83 Linux
/dev/sdb6 917 1305 3124611 83 Linux
[root@localhost ~]# partprobe #重读分区表信息
[root@localhost ~]# mkfs -t ext4 /dev/sdb1
[root@localhost ~]# mkfs -t ext4 /dev/sdb5
[root@localhost ~]# mkfs -t ext4 /dev/sdb6 #格式化主分区和逻辑分区
[root@localhost ~]# mkdir /disk1
[root@localhost ~]# mkdir /disk2
[root@localhost ~]# mkdir /disk3
[root@localhost ~]# mount /dev/sdb1 /disk1
[root@localhost ~]# mount /dev/sdb5 /disk2
[root@localhost ~]# mount /dev/sdb6 /disk3 #挂载分区
[root@localhost ~]# vim /etc/fstab
UUID=dbf74876-db8f-4300-ae4b-ba90805da1a0 / ext4 defaults 1 1
UUID=090ed815-b8d3-40cf-af77-6dd9d338f11d /boot ext4 defaults 1 2
UUID=247d76a3-d6e9-42b9-84e7-2a9827b872d0 swap swap defaults 0 0
- /dev/sdb1 2 ./disk1 3。 ext4 4。defaults 1 2
/dev/sdb5 /disk2 ext4 defaults 1 2
/dev/sdb6 /disk3 ext4 defaults 1 2
设备文件名 挂载点 系统类型,挂载参数
5字段 指定分区是否实施dump备份,0不被分,1每天备份,2不定期备份
6字段 是否被fsck检测,0不检测,其他数字标识优先级,1比2高,根分区为1
[root@localhost ~]# mount -a #依据配置文件/etc/fstab文件的内容,自动挂载
/etc/fstab文件修复
mount -o remount , rw / #不要修改文件的已有的内容,对新添加的内容,如果有错误,系统启动时会报错,会把文件改为只读权限
fsck文件系统修复命令 (此命令不建议使用)
fsck [选项]设备文件名
选项 : -a自动修复
-y和-a作用相同,有些文件只支持-y
文末,推荐两部教程,感兴趣的朋友可以关注一下
- 上一篇: 「Linux命令」-Java程序员需要掌握的10个命令
- 下一篇: Linux文件系统操作指令
猜你喜欢
- 2024-11-21 超好用的UnixLinux 命令技巧 大神为你详细解读
- 2024-11-21 linux命令清单
- 2024-11-21 软件性能测试相关的Linux命令总结
- 2024-11-21 Linux中查看磁盘大小、文件大小
- 2024-11-21 【Linux】查看信息的常用命令CPU、内存、进程、网口、磁盘、硬件
- 2024-11-21 5个比较实用的Linux命令,工作中100%你在用
- 2024-11-21 Linux入门常用必会60个命令实例详解(一)
- 2024-11-21 如何查看服务器配置信息
- 2024-11-21 Linux常用命令大全
- 2024-11-21 Linux环境中几个常用运维命令的使用指引
你 发表评论:
欢迎- 最近发表
- 标签列表
-
- powershellfor (55)
- messagesource (56)
- aspose.pdf破解版 (56)
- promise.race (63)
- 2019cad序列号和密钥激活码 (62)
- window.performance (66)
- qt删除文件夹 (72)
- mysqlcaching_sha2_password (64)
- ubuntu升级gcc (58)
- nacos启动失败 (64)
- ssh-add (70)
- jwt漏洞 (58)
- macos14下载 (58)
- yarnnode (62)
- abstractqueuedsynchronizer (64)
- source~/.bashrc没有那个文件或目录 (65)
- springboot整合activiti工作流 (70)
- jmeter插件下载 (61)
- 抓包分析 (60)
- idea创建mavenweb项目 (65)
- vue回到顶部 (57)
- qcombobox样式表 (68)
- vue数组concat (56)
- tomcatundertow (58)
- pastemac (61)
本文暂时没有评论,来添加一个吧(●'◡'●)